Who are you and what do you do?

My name is Will Hibbert. I’m the cofounder and Managing Director of interiors company Forest to Home. We specialise in furniture, accessories and custom-designed projects with a real focus on sustainability. I started off in business at 21 whilst at University, buying products from around the world and selling them online. Through Forest to Home I have been able to combine this passion with a love for the natural world.

How have you found your start-up journey so far?

I’ve loved every minute of it. It’s been hard at times, we are completely self funded and started the business whilst working 50 hour weeks in our day jobs. To see this effort now paying off as the business continues to grow is amazing.

What drives you to get up in the morning?

Creating a business that gives back more than it takes. Our Forest Preservation Project sees us strive to set a benchmark for sustainable material sourcing. Amongst other things we aim to plant 100 trees for every tree we purchase.
